Globus family of brands Says Touring is a Trend Advisors Can Bank On

by Bruce Parkinson  August 26, 2025
Globus family of brands Says Touring is a Trend Advisors Can Bank On

According to the Globus family of brands, a quiet revolution is reshaping the way travel advisors work. 

The company says more and more travel professionals are trading the complexity of FIT (Foreign Independent Travel) for the “simplicity, scalability, profitability and personalization of modern touring.”

“Touring is everything advisors love about selling cruises – just on land,” said Camille Olivere, chief sales officer for the Globus family of brands. 

Camille Olivere, chief sales officer, Globus family of brands.

“It’s one booking, one price and a built-in expert to take care of the details on trip. With Globus, that one booking leads to dramatically higher commissions – often triple what advisors see with FIT – plus happier clients and more time to grow business.”

Olivere says this movement is gaining momentum across trade channels. As demand for seamless, immersive and connective travel rises, advisors are choosing touring for its built-in support, predictable commissions and repeatable success. Globus says its tours deliver a 95+% satisfaction rating.

Why Advisors Are Trading FIT for Tours.


While FIT might feel most familiar, it often means:

  • Long hours (15 to 50) spent piecing together multiple suppliers
  • Inconsistent commissions and limited earning potential
  • More client risk – and more advisor stress
  • The advisor being the sole planner, problem-solver and safety net

According to Globus, touring flips the script:

  • Globus does the work. Advisors take the credit. Save 15+ hours per booking.
  • Earn dramatically more: touring delivers average commission rates starting at 16% compared to under 5% for FIT – a 220% increase.
  • Enjoy full-package commission with no NCFs.
  • High repeat rate: 55% of clients rebook.
  • Free marketing tools and assets.

“We’ve taken the guesswork out of touring,” adds Olivere. “It’s never been easier – or more rewarding – for advisors to say ‘yes’ to selling land.”

globus tour bus
Globus says selling tours is a profitable business for advisors.

Globus says it is simplifying one-stop tour shopping by delivering every style of touring under one reliable name. With more than 500 itineraries across six continents and 80+ countries, the Globus family of brands gives advisors a total-package solution backed by a century of experience with:

  • Classic guided vacations, Small Group Discovery tours, Independent itineraries offering even more free time and flexibility and more. 
  • VIP access, immersive experiences and stress-free logistics.
  • Curated itineraries that offer an intentional balance of guided and on-your-own exploration.
  • Pre-vetted hotels and seamless transportation.
  • Built-in Tour Directors to lead, manage and elevate the experience.

According to Olivere, “The future of profitable travel selling is clear. Globus tours deliver the ease, earnings and client satisfaction that FIT can’t.”
